# Syntax
*HALK* is a **dubiously-typed**, **procedural**, **interpreted** programming language.
Note that all syntax described is liable to sudden and violent change.
```HALK
[comments in square brackets]
[preprocessor directives]
#INCLUDE 'math.halk'; [looks for a 'math.halk' file in the cwd, then ~/halk/include]
#INCLUDE 'io' AS ''; [bring everything in 'io' into global scope]
let.hello -> 'hello, '; [variables must be given a value at declaration]
let.PI => math/PI; [namespaces are accessed with a '/']
[constants are denoted with a '=>']
fn.greeting,to -> { [functions defined with: `fn.<name>,<argument>,..., -> {<body>};`]
let.message -> strcat.hello,to; [functions are right-associative]
stdo.message; [since 'io' was brought into global scope, we
do not prefix it with a namespace/]
};
fn.sum_all._ -> { [variadic functions are possible with the reserved '_' argument,
which is treated as an array]
return.foldl.+,0,_;
};
fn.fibonacci.n -> {
if.or.(num=?.n, 0), (num=?.n, 1) -> { [functions ending in '?' should be predicates]
return.1;
};
return.+.(fibonacci. -.n, 1), (fibonacci. -.n, 2); [parens can be used to group function application]
};
fn.main -> { [where our code will begin executing]
greeting.[comments can be placed *anywhere*]"world.";
exit.0; [exit with code 0 for success]
};
```
